Advantages and Limitations of the Oppo Reno16 5G

Quick strengths and trade-offs to compare Oppo Reno16 5G with other phones before you decide.

Pros

  • Massive 6700mAh battery cell delivering incredible multi-day operating stamina.
  • Compact, light 6.32-inch unibody design facilitating comfortable one-handed control.
  • Dual IP68 and IP69K liquid armor certifications protecting against extreme environments.
  • Highly capable triple 50MP camera setup with dedicated 3.5x stabilized optical zoom.
  • Vibrant 120Hz AMOLED display offering ultra-high 3600 nits peak brightness.
  • Strong resistance ratings

Cons

  • Lacks a physical 3.5mm legacy audio connection port for wired headphones.
  • Does not feature external storage expansion via physical MicroSD cards.
  • Wired data transfer protocols are locked to older USB 2.0 interface speeds.
  • Global market retail pricing trends noticeably high for a non-pro device tier.

Questions

Oppo Reno16 5G FAQs

Common questions about Oppo Reno16 5G price, battery, camera, performance and comparisons.

What is the exact battery capacity of the global Oppo Reno16 5G?

The international model of the Oppo Reno16 5G is equipped with a massive 6700mAh silicon-carbon battery, although certain regions like Europe may receive a slightly alternate 6000mAh capacity variant.

Does the Reno16 5G support fast charging and is the block included?

Yes, the phone supports 80W SUPERVOOC fast charging, capable of a full 100% reset in 59 minutes. A matching 80W flash charger is included inside the standard retail box.

What are the camera specifications on the back of the phone?

The device features a triple 50MP array: a 50MP Sony LYT-600 main sensor with OIS, a 50MP Samsung JN5 telephoto lens with 3.5x optical zoom and OIS, and a 50MP ultrawide lens with autofocus support.

How rugged is the Oppo Reno16 5G against water and drops?

The device is exceptionally durable, carrying dual IP68 and IP69K ratings for hot high-pressure water jets. Its front Crystal Guard panel has also cleared a Class A free-fall durability test covering 270 drops.

Can I expand the storage using a MicroSD card?

No, the Oppo Reno16 5G does not feature a physical memory card slot for expansion. Users must choose between the internal 256GB or 512GB factory options.

What processor power runs the global version?

The global model is driven by the 4nm Qualcomm Snapdragon 7 Gen 4 mobile platform, paired alongside an Adreno 722 graphics processor.
